Parfums MDCI is a niche French house known for creating refined, character-driven fragrances that prioritize quality composition over trend-chasing. The brand has built a reputation for distinctive scents that reward close attention.

La Surprise opens with a tart, green burst of rhubarb and bergamot, sharpened by cardamom and herbaceous notes that immediately set it apart from typical fruity florals. The heart softens into a creamy, powdery floral arrangement where peach plays against freesia and violet, with rose providing structure without overwhelming the composition. The base anchors everything with musk and sandalwood, rounded out by woody and patchouli notes that prevent the fragrance from drifting too sweet.

This is a fragrance that balances sophistication with accessibility, working well for anyone drawn to modernized florals with genuine complexity. It suits daytime and transitional seasons particularly well, when you want something with presence but not heaviness. Peach
Peach
Ripe, juicy, and velvety, peach has a warm, slightly creamy sweetness that feels lush rather than childish in the right context. It adds a fruity sensuality to floral and oriental fragrances, and its slightly fuzzy quality can even play into tactile, skin-like accords. A note that feels like high summer.
White Flowers
White Flowers
A family rather than a single note, white flowers in perfumery typically refers to an accord of white-petalled blossoms (jasmine, gardenia, tuberose, lily) blended to create a rich, heady, indolic warmth. The quintessential note of feminine oriental fragrances, sensual and enveloping.
Freesia
Freesia
Bright, clean, and slightly peppery, freesia is a springtime flower with a fresh, almost citrusy edge that prevents it from reading as purely sweet. It's one of the more versatile florals, sitting comfortably in both delicate feminine compositions and fresh unisex fragrances. Approachable and elegant simultaneously.
Violet
Violet
Sweet, powdery, and faintly green, violet sits between floral and earthy in a way that feels distinctly old-world glamorous. The leaf and the flower smell quite different: the flower is sugary and delicate, while violet leaf is fresh and slightly vegetal. Together they create a note that feels both nostalgic and current.
Rose
Rose
The queen of floral notes and the most-used ingredient in fine perfumery. Real rose is simultaneously velvety, honeyed, and slightly spicy, nothing like the synthetic candy version. Depending on the variety used, it can anchor a composition or drift through it like a ghost, adding warmth without dominating.

What are the notes in Parfums MDCI La Surprise? +
Top: Rhubarb, Green Notes, Bergamot, Cardamom. Heart: Peach, White Flowers, Freesia, Violet, Rose. Base: Musk, Sandalwood, Woody Notes, Solar Notes, Patchouli.
What is a grey market fragrance retailer? +
Grey market retailers sell authentic fragrances sourced through unofficial distribution -- typically excess inventory from authorized distributors. The product is real and identical to retail. FragranceNet (est. 1997), Jomashop, and MaxAroma are well-established with millions of verified reviews.
